Text

1.The board of supervisors of any county shall, on the petition of twenty-five percent or more of the eligible electors residing in any proposed benefited water district, grant a hearing relative to the establishment of the proposed water district. The petition shall set out the following and any other pertinent facts:
a.The need of a public water supply.
b.The approximate district to be served.
c.The approximate number of families in the district.
d.The proposed source of supply.
e.The type of service desired, whether domestic only or for fire protection and other uses.
